The San Francisco 49ers temporarily saw their sacks leader sidelined versus the Miami Dolphins during Sunday’s Week 16 battle from Hard Rock Stadium.
49ers defensive end Leonard Floyd exited with a shoulder injury and was initially listed as questionable to return.
In good news for the 49ers, Floyd did return to the contest shortly thereafter.

Entering Sunday, Floyd had tallied 39 tackles, 8.5 sacks and eight tackles for loss.
The 49ers already saw the departure of linebacker Dre Greenlaw early in their Sunday contest against the Dolphins with a right calf injury.
